Microgreens are young plants that are harvested when they are just a few inches tall. They have become increasingly popular in recent years due to their high nutrient content and numerous health benefits. One of the benefits of microgreens is their potential to help regulate blood sugar levels.
Blood sugar levels refer to the amount of glucose (sugar) in the bloodstream. When we eat, our bodies break down carbohydrates into glucose, which is then absorbed into the bloodstream. Insulin, a hormone produced by the pancreas, helps to regulate blood sugar levels by signaling cells to take up glucose from the bloodstream for energy or storage.
However, when blood sugar levels become too high, it can lead to a condition called hyperglycemia, which can be harmful to the body. Over time, hyperglycemia can lead to a range of health problems, including type 2 diabetes, heart disease, and nerve damage.
Microgreens may help to regulate blood sugar levels by improving insulin sensitivity and reducing inflammation in the body. Some microgreens, such as broccoli and kale, contain high levels of sulforaphane, a compound that has been shown to improve insulin sensitivity and reduce blood sugar levels.
Other microgreens, such as cilantro and parsley, contain antioxidants that can help to reduce inflammation in the body. Inflammation has been linked to insulin resistance, a condition in which the body’s cells become less responsive to insulin, leading to higher blood sugar levels.
In addition to their potential to regulate blood sugar levels, microgreens are also low in calories and high in fiber, which can help to promote feelings of fullness and prevent overeating.
Incorporating microgreens into your diet is easy. They can be added to salads, sandwiches, smoothies, or used as a garnish on top of cooked dishes. By incorporating microgreens into your diet, you may be able to help regulate your blood sugar levels and improve your overall health and wellness.
